26.06.2013 Views

Utilisation avancée des processeurs graphiques avec Qt

Utilisation avancée des processeurs graphiques avec Qt

Utilisation avancée des processeurs graphiques avec Qt

SHOW MORE
SHOW LESS

Create successful ePaper yourself

Turn your PDF publications into a flip-book with our unique Google optimized e-Paper software.

6.0.3 - <strong>Utilisation</strong> <strong>des</strong> shaders<br />

Sources<br />

<strong>Utilisation</strong> <strong>avancée</strong> <strong>des</strong> <strong>processeurs</strong> <strong>graphiques</strong> <strong>avec</strong> <strong>Qt</strong> par Rémi Achard Guillaume Belz<br />

Cette application permet de présenter l'utilisation <strong>des</strong> shaders <strong>avec</strong> <strong>Qt</strong>. Elle affiche une heightmap <strong>avec</strong> texture et<br />

ombrage de Phong. La source de lumière est de type parallèle, c'est-à-dire que la source de lumière est à l'infini.<br />

L'angle d'incidence varie au cours du temps mais il est possible de stopper l'animation en appuyant sur la touche "L".<br />

Le bouton droit de la souris permet de tourner autour du repère et la molette permet de s'approcher et de s'éloigner.<br />

La barre d'espace permet d'afficher ou non le texte et les images 2D. Les flèches droite et gauche permettent de<br />

contrôler l'intensité de la texture. Les flèches haut et bas permettent de contrôler l'intensité <strong>des</strong> ombrages.<br />

- 79 -<br />

http://gbelz.developpez.com/remi-achard/gpu-avance-<strong>avec</strong>-qt/modified/

Hooray! Your file is uploaded and ready to be published.

Saved successfully!

Ooh no, something went wrong!